Peak
The is a mountain in the Bellunes Alps that reaches 2,251 m, belonging to the Monte Cavallo- group, which in turn is part of the Cavallo-Visentin range : situated behind Western Friuli, it rises over the Venetian plain, with a prominence exceeding 350 meters, making it visible from both and the Adriatic coast on clear days.
